POSITION SUMMARY

The Clinical Registered Dietitian I will be responsible for assessing the nutritional status and developing evidence-based nutrition care plans for patients across the lifespan with various conditions including but not limited to Type 2 diabetes, hyperlipidemia, hypertension, metabolic syndrome, and weight management. This individual will work collaboratively with the Integrated care team of behavioral health consultants registered nurses, care coordinators, medical assistants, and primary care providers. The dietitian will be responsible for establishing SMART goals with their patients and establishing follow-up appointments as needed. This position is essential to Adelante’s team-based primary care medical home model of care that supports coordinated, patient-centered, comprehensive health care to all.

Qualifications

ESSENTIAL SKILLS AND EXPERIENCE:

  • Master’s degree in Dietetics or nutrition-related degree preferred (required for new graduates), Bachelor’s degree in Dietetics or nutrition-related degree required.
  • New grad to two (2) years’ experience in community or clinical nutrition education programs or completion of a dietetic internship with RD/RDN credentials
  • Must hold current credentials as a Registered Dietitian (RD) or Registered Dietitian Nutritionist (RDN) with the Commission on Dietetic Registration 
  • Certification to perform cardiopulmonary Resuscitation for the Health Care Professional (CPR) and AED through courses that follow the guidelines from the American Heart Association and Red Cross (cognitive and skills evaluations)
  • Valid Level One Fingerprint Clearance Card issued by the Arizona

Department of Public Safety for all specialty behavioral health locations  

  • Documented excellence in customer service with the ability to interact with and instruct employees and clients from beginner to advanced levels
  • Demonstrated competency in nutrition education methods and techniques
  • Working knowledge of current Microsoft Office applications and relevant program-related applications
  • Competency in working with people of various cultures
  • Experience with motivational interviewing
  • Evidence of valid Arizona driver’s license and current auto insurance
  • Ability to maintain confidentiality
  • Prioritization and multitasking skills are required
  • Bilingual (English/Spanish) strongly preferred
  • Travel to multiple locations may be requested
